VeriSmart 4

VeriSmart 4 is our integrated verification and inspection system for Pryor laser and dot peen marking systems. It combines an industrial Cognex In-Sight 2800 AI-enabled camera with a custom Pryor housing and lighting module to maximise inspection reliability across different marked surfaces, materials and component geometries.

We typically mount VeriSmart 4 alongside the marking head, so it inspects and verifies the mark immediately after it’s applied. We can also integrate it into standalone systems, production lines and robotic applications.

VeriSmart 4 automates verification of part identification marks, including Data Matrix codes and human-readable text. MarkMaster 4 manages inspection and verification results, creating a closed-loop marking and inspection process from a single software environment.

Key Benefits

Key Benefits of VeriSmart 4

VeriSmart 4 verifies Data Matrix codes against recognised industrial and aerospace standards, confirming that direct part marks meet the required quality level. It verifies codes to standards including AS9132, Rolls-Royce JES131, RRES90003, AIM DPM and ISO/IEC 29158, depending on the application.

VeriSmart 4 measures and reports key Data Matrix quality parameters such as symbol contrast, modulation, axial non-uniformity, grid distortion and overall grade, keeping marked codes readable and suitable for long-term traceability.

OCR and OCV Capability

VeriSmart 4 also inspects human-readable text and other mark features. Its OCR and OCV tools validate marked characters against expected data strings, confirming that the correct information has been marked and that characters are legible and complete.

Additional inspection tools support feature finding, edge detection and positional analysis, so the system locates part features, confirms mark position and identifies variation between programmed and actual mark location.

Custom Housing and Lighting

We mount the camera within a custom housing with a dedicated light module, improving robustness and repeatability across challenging part surfaces and mark types.

Automated Reporting

After each marking cycle, MarkMaster 4 generates a detailed PDF report containing captured images, verification results, inspection metrics and overall quality grade. We store these against the specific part number for full lifecycle traceability.

MarkMaster 4 Integration

VeriSmart 4 operates as a fully integrated part of Pryor MarkMaster 4 software. We embed camera inspection tools into the marking layout, so they trigger automatically during the marking cycle.

This integration brings the marking system and vision system together in a single user interface. Image capture, triggering, inspection results and reporting all run within the marking process, reducing manual inspection and supporting high-throughput production.

Best Suited For

VeriSmart 4 is the right choice where the application needs more than simple code reading. It’s designed for manufacturers who need verification grading, OCR, reporting and traceability evidence for high-value or quality-critical components. Because of the high-quality, linear, on-axis illumination method used for verification, VeriSmart 4 is best suited to verifying marks on flat, machined surfaces.
